Drawing, Design for a Centerpiece
This is a Drawing. It was circle of Jan Lutma. It is dated 1630–60 and we acquired it in 1916. Its medium is chalk on tan laid paper. It is a part of the Drawings, Prints, and Graphic Design department.

Its dimensions are
35.8 x 28.5 cm (14 1/8 x 11 1/4 in.)
It has the following markings
Watermark: foolscap upper 1/2 of sheet; below: a cross upon three circles (see card for more details); Stamp in black ink, lower left: Cooper Union Museum for the Arts of Decoration [Lugt 457c]
It is inscribed
Recto: across bottom of sheet in graphite: Cornelius de Cock 10 Drawings Presented by Ogden Codman Esq. 1916 (7) verso in brown ink: "Twapon hobb inde gouar/ vylbusse/ gelegt dot hyr / toobehoort." (See card for more details.)
